Texas TEKS 3.4.A

Science3rd GradeScientific and engineering practices

The Standard

explain how scientific discoveries and innovative solutions to problems impact science and society

What This Standard Means

What Students Need to Do

Students identify a scientific discovery or a designed solution. They explain how it changed scientific work and people's lives using clear cause-and-effect links.

What Mastery Looks Like

Students can name a specific discovery or solution and describe at least two results. They connect one result to science and another to society.

Common Misconceptions

Students may confuse a scientific discovery with an invention or assume every new idea has only positive effects. They may describe what something does without explaining how it caused change.

How to Assess It

Exit ticket: Scientists discovered that some diseases are caused by germs. Explain one way this changed scientific work and one way it changed daily life.

Lesson moves

Ways to Teach It

  1. Build a simple water filter with gravel, sand, and a coffee filter, then explain how cleaner-water designs affect communities.

  2. Write about germ theory: How did discovering germs change both medical research and everyday habits such as handwashing?

  3. Sort cards into discovery, solution, science impact, and society impact, then match each cause-and-effect set.

  4. Examine a severe-weather phone alert and explain how weather discoveries and alert technology help scientists and families make decisions.
